About Chen
Chen is a scholar working on Safety, Risk, Reliability and Quality, Plant Science, Economics and Econometrics, Ecology, Evolution, Behavior and Systematics and Sociology and Political Science, having authored 265 papers that have together received 1.4k indexed citations. Recurring topics across this work include Geoscience and Mining Technology (37 papers), Geomechanics and Mining Engineering (14 papers), Rice Cultivation and Yield Improvement (14 papers), Geochemistry and Geochronology of Asian Mineral Deposits (11 papers), Remote Sensing and Land Use (10 papers), Regional Economic and Spatial Analysis (10 papers), Phytochemistry and Biological Activities (8 papers) and Geochemistry and Geologic Mapping (8 papers). The work is most often cited by research in Soil Science (114 citations), Health, Toxicology and Mutagenesis (114 citations), Speech and Hearing (49 citations), Geophysics (99 citations) and Plant Science (272 citations). Chen has collaborated with scholars based in Taiwan, China and United States. Frequent co-authors include Fang, LiYing LiYing, Dai, LI -, Li, Wang, Yang Yang, Zhang, Liu and Zhang. Their work appears in journals such as American Journal of Applied Sciences, New England Journal of Medicine, Chinese Chemical Letters, Finance research letters and International Journal of Technology Management.
